EL PL Claims Handler

About the role

Our client is seeking an EL PL Portal Claims Handler to join their team in Newcastle.

Salary:
£30,000

Working Hours:
Monday to Friday, 9am to 5pm, with a 1-hour unpaid lunch break (35 hours per week).

Roles & Responsibilities:
The successful candidate will be responsible for the following:

  • Managing a caseload of low-value personal injury claims within the EL/PL portal.
  • Reviewing initial claim information and verifying key details.
  • Monitoring and recording important dates (e.g., limitation dates).
  • Preparing allegations of negligence and breaches of statutory duty.
  • Completing Claims Notification Forms within the EL/PL Portal.
  • Regularly updating clients and internal stakeholders, including team leaders.
  • Commissioning and liaising with medical and other expert witnesses.
  • Negotiating and communicating with insurers, solicitors, courts, Counsel, and other relevant parties.
  • Assessing damages for pain, suffering, and loss of amenity.
  • Gathering and valuing evidence for additional claims such as loss of earnings and care assistance.
  • Preparing Schedules of Special Damages.
  • Managing cases through all stages of the Portal, including Stages 2 and 3.
  • Preparing files for court proceedings and hearings, including Briefs to Counsel and Trial Bundles.
  • Reporting any challenges or delays on cases to the team leader.
  • Handling telephone inquiries from clients and third parties promptly.
  • Collaborating with and supporting other team members as needed.
  • Undertaking other tasks as reasonably requested by management.
